Abstract

PURPOSE:To enable the uniform drying of a laver sheet preventing the uneven drying of the sheet between the upper part and the lower part, by using an apparatus to deliver a laver screen-holding frame from the front conveyor chain to the rear conveyor chain each passing through a drying chamber, and an apparatus to reverse the laver sheet-holding frame. CONSTITUTION:The conveyor chains 4, 5 are placed horizontally in the drying chambers 1, 2, and the screen-holding tools 14, 15 are attached to the outer circumference of the chain. The laver screen-holding frame 21 is delivered from the chain 4 to the chain 5 by the intermediate delivery chain 20 at the intermediate delivery zone 3, and is reversed by the reversing mechanism 30. The uneven drying of the laver sheet between the upper part and the lower part can be prevented by this apparatus.

In general, nori drying equipment involves winding a conveyance chain with a number of nori front holders attached around a pair of spaced sprocket wheels, and having the nori cage holder hold a number of nori cage holding frames. , and the nori on the moss cage is dried by blowing exhaust heat up from below the conveyor chain.

However, in such a method, uneven drying occurs between the upper and lower parts of each piece of seaweed during transport along the upward path. In other words, since the hot air is blown up from below, a part of the lower part dries before the rear part turns over, and when the rear part turns over, the hot humid air from the upper part on the outbound trip, that is, the lower part on the return trip, hits the dry upper part. In order to add humidity again, the seaweed in this area turns into dead leaves and becomes cloudy, leading to a decline in quality.

Moreover, when two or more rows of seaweed sheets are attached to one holding frame for the purpose of mass production, this problem becomes even more pronounced.
